Output e8b3fc28c8b1e058a73607fe9fd322fbae685e6d80eacfdec832df812e6ad261:11

value
508617
script pubkey
OP_0 OP_PUSHBYTES_20 e6282ae44e361057252b2b0264df5c1d27a55083
address
bc1quc5z4ezwxcg9wfft9vpxfh6ur5n625yrpckzxw
transaction
e8b3fc28c8b1e058a73607fe9fd322fbae685e6d80eacfdec832df812e6ad261
spent
true